        Uniformed crime report does show "justifiable" homicides seperately, but not clear if those totals are included in homicdes as well. CDC tracks intentional (suicide and homicide) and unintentional ("accidents"), but doesn't make the distinction between murder and justifiable homicide.

          The FBI has several different charts covering different parameters, the one linked in the OP is the murder by weapon by state. There are several other charts available, breaking down the data by race, gender, age, offender/victim relationships, etc. You can find an overview here with links to the charts.

          The justifiable homicide by weapon by private citizen chart is can be seen here. I believe they are separate. We know Suicide isn't included in the murder stats because the numbers would be quite higher (some 18,000 people commit suicide with guns in the US according to the CDC).
